The cheapest way to get from Darlinghurst to Tamarama is to line 333 bus which costs $1 - $4 and takes 27 min.
The fastest way to get from Darlinghurst to Tamarama is to taxi which takes 7 min and costs $19 - $23.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Taylor Square, Oxford St, Stand D and arriving at Bondi Rd Opp Dudley St. Services depart every five min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 27 min.
The distance between Darlinghurst and Tamarama is 6 km.
The best way to get from Darlinghurst to Tamarama without a car is to train and line 381 bus which takes 25 min and costs $4 - $11.
It takes approximately 25 min to get from Darlinghurst to Tamarama, including transfers.
